THE CONCEPT

la danseuse (french, /dɑ̃.søz/): the dancer (dɑːnsə, feminine)

Edgar Degas was primarily known for his paintings and drawings, particularly of dancers and the ballet. However, he was also a pioneer in photography. His photographic works often depicted everyday scenes and experiments with composition and lighting. Degas used photography as a tool to study movement and capture fleeting moments, much like his paintings of dancers in motion. His photographic style was intimate, showcasing a candid and sometimes unconventional perspective of the subjects, offering a glimpse into the artist's exploration of the medium beyond his renowned paintings.
